Fuel Pump Relay - 4-Cylinder Models
NOTE:
No testing procedure was available from manufacturer for 5-cylinder Volkswagen models.
- Remove fuel pump relay from relay board. Turn ignition on. Using multimeter, measure voltage at following relay board sockets: between terminal No. 2 and ground, between terminals No. 2 and 1 and between terminals No. 4 and 1. Reading should be battery voltage or slightly less.
- If reading is low or zero, check wiring. Refer to WIRING DIAGRAMS to check circuits. Measure voltage between relay board sockets No. 5 and 1. Battery voltage should be present. If reading is correct, ground middle wire of ignition distributor connector.

- Voltage reading should drop for short time. If reading does drop, replace fuel pump relay and check Hall sender. If reading does not drop, check Hall ignition ECU.
